    2 die as fishing boat capsizes off S. Leyte

    Two fishermen were reported dead while six others were rescued after their boat capsized in the waters off Southern Leyte yesterday. Bad weather due to the shear line and the northeast monsoon have been affecting parts of Luzon, the Visayas and Mindanao, with several areas submerged under water. Reports said the fishermen, who were from Jasaan, Misamis Oriental, were sailing in Barangay Manglit, Pintuyan town when they encountered big waves and strong winds at around 3 a.m.
